Q2. A new purification unit is installed in a chemical process. Before its installation, a random sample yielded the following data about the percentage of impurity: X₁-9.85, s-6.79, and n₁-10. After installation, a random sample resulted in X₂=8.08, s²-6.18, and n₂-8. (a) Can you conclude that the two variances are equal? Use a-0.05. (b) Can you conclude that the new purification device has reduced the mean percentage of impurity? Use g=0.05
